Wallet shows your spendable balance, deposits, order payments, refunds, donation charges, holds, and activity history.
Spendable balance can be used at checkout where supported. Some funds may be reserved by open orders, bids, refunds in progress, or account checks.
Total posted balance is the full wallet value recorded on your account before active holds are removed.
Spendable at checkout is the amount the checkout can use now, including eligible onsite reward credit.
Withdrawable is seller balance that is cash-out ready after active orders, auction bid hold records, deposit-clearance hold checks, reward credit limits, and finance-review hold checks are removed.
Wallet activity shows deposits, purchases, refunds, donations, and adjustments using safe public references. Buyer balance returns are not instant self-service withdrawals; use support if you need help with a return.
A temporary auction bid hold reserves balance while a bid can still become payable. A deposit-clearance hold can reserve recently credited funds while payment safety checks finish.
A finance-review hold means the balance needs a manual safety review before it can move. It is a protection step for buyers and sellers, not a self-service Wallet action.
Recent payments, refunds, or order updates may take a short time to appear. The Wallet page is the source of truth for current balances.
